- **Step 1** [inferred] — Module Analysis & Test Planning: Developer submits PowerShell module for test generation — either a single .psm1/.ps1 file, a module manifest (.psd1) with associated files, or an entire module directory → GPT-4o analyzes the module: parses function definitions extracting parameter names, types, mandatory/optional status, parameter sets, pipeline input attributes (ValueFromPipeline, ValueFromPipelineByPropertyName), ValidateSet/ValidatePattern constraints, default values, and OutputType declarations → Identifies external dependencies: cmdlets from other modules (Az., ActiveDirectory, etc.) that need mocking, file system operations requiring TestDrive, network calls requiring mock HTTP responses, database connections requiring mock contexts → Generates test plan: which functions to test, test categories (unit, integration, parameter validation, error handling, pipeline behavior), mock strategy per dependency, TestCases data sets for parameter combinations, expected code coverage target (evidence: `architecture.md#data-flow:1`)
- **Step 2** [inferred] — Pester 5.x Test Generation: GPT-4o generates complete .Tests.ps1 files following Pester 5.x syntax — BeforeDiscovery block for data-driven test case generation, BeforeAll for module import and shared mock definitions, Describe blocks per public function with descriptive names → Context blocks for logical test groupings: "When parameter X is provided", "When called with pipeline input", "When the target resource does not exist", "When an error occurs" → It blocks with clear test names and single-assertion-per-test pattern: It "Should return a hashtable with Name property" { $result | Should -BeOfType [hashtable]; $result.Name | Should -Be $expectedName } → Mock definitions: Mock Get-AzResource { return @{ Name = 'test'; ResourceGroupName = 'rg-test' } } with InModuleScope where needed → TestDrive usage for file operations: $testFile = Join-Path $TestDrive 'config.json'; Set-Content -Path $testFile -Value $testContent → Error testing: { Get-Widget -Name $null } | Should -Throw -ExpectedMessage 'cannot be null' → GPT-4o-mini generates test documentation, helper function stubs, and assertion suggestions for simple parameter validation tests (evidence: `architecture.md#data-flow:2`)
- **Step 3** [inferred] — Test Review & Refinement: Generated tests presented to developer for review — each test file includes inline comments explaining test rationale, mock strategy decisions, and coverage goals → Developer reviews and refines: adds domain-specific test cases the AI couldn't infer, adjusts mock return values to match realistic data, adds integration test markers for tests requiring live resources → Optional AI refinement loop: developer submits specific functions with "test this edge case" instructions, GPT-4o generates targeted additional tests → Final test files committed to source control alongside the module code, following naming convention: ModuleName.Tests.ps1 in a Tests/ directory (evidence: `architecture.md#data-flow:3`)
- **Step 4** [inferred] — CI/CD Pipeline Execution: Azure DevOps pipeline triggered on PR or commit — pipeline template includes: PowerShell 7 environment setup, module dependency installation (Install-Module for required Az modules), Pester 5.x installation and configuration → Test execution: Invoke-Pester -Path ./Tests -OutputFile TestResults.xml -OutputFormat NUnitXml -CodeCoverage @{ Path = './src/.ps1'; OutputFormat = 'JaCoCo'; OutputPath = 'coverage.xml' } → Results processing: NUnit XML published to Azure DevOps Test tab for visualization, JaCoCo coverage report generated as HTML artifact, coverage percentage extracted for PR gate evaluation → PR quality gates: pipeline fails if test coverage drops below configured threshold (default 80%), if any test fails, or if new functions lack corresponding tests (detected via AST comparison) → Test artifacts (XML, HTML, logs) published to Azure Storage for historical tracking (evidence: `architecture.md#data-flow:4`)
- **Step 5** [inferred] — Coverage Analysis & Trend Tracking: Application Insights tracks test generation metrics — AI generation latency per module size, compilation success rate of generated tests (target >95%), assertion coverage (assertions per function), mock accuracy (generated mocks that correctly simulate dependencies) → Azure Storage maintains historical test results — coverage trend over time per module, test suite growth as new functions are added, failure rate trends indicating code quality trajectory → Coverage gap analysis: compare function list from module manifest against test file coverage, identify untested code paths, suggest additional test scenarios to developer → Monthly reports: test coverage dashboard across all PowerShell repositories, AI-generated vs manually-written test ratio, quality metrics (tests passing in CI, flaky test identification, average test execution time) (evidence: `architecture.md#data-flow:5`)
